I just got a 1990 GS500E last week with 15008 miles and it's in pretty good condition. Now my questions, first I need to change my hand grips from the crappy foam ones, what are some better ones that some of you guys are using, and where is a good place to buy them online? Also I noticed some of you guys have smaller turn signals that don't stick out 6 inches from the bike, can I get some replacements or is it custom work? One more question where can I get a small fairing for the front that changes the headlight and has a small windshield I've seen pictures but can't find where to buy them? I prefer rubber grips to foam, because they last longer and I ride in the rain alot, I curently have Lockhart-Phillips Superbike grips that I purchased from my local motorcycle accessory shop. I used the phone book to find a shop, but others here will chime in on the best online places.

Turnsignals - depending on your local laws, if you're just going for looks, just leave them off; personally I want other drivers to see my turnsignals, so if anything make sure they're bright enough to be seen in daylight. I'm using Yamaha FZ700 replacements from Tucker-Rocky.

The foam ones you have aren't stock.  The stock ones are rubber.  You just need to buy a pair that fit your bars- 3/4 inch?  Someone else knows.
Most people buy the Buell blast turn signals.
For a streetfighter look, many people get acerbis.  Dual headlights with a tiny flyscreen that barely covers the speedo and tach.

I was looking at new grips too, but I've got a lot of other issues to tackle first on my bike.  Like the motor.  But Denniskirk.com has grips, or at least the have them in the catalog.  So I think you'll need 7/8 " grips.  Just about any of them will do, depending on your taste.  

As for your other questions, there is some fairings available at www.wildhairaccessories.com.  But they cost a ton.  Also look on e-bay.  A lot of guys here are fitting the Acerbis Blitz endro number plate and headlight on there bikes.  I like that look.  Also, some guys get the "Raptor" from UK, but I've heard mixed reviews.  But scout e-bay for them.  

I believe that you can either replace your blinkers with aftermarket ones pretty easy.  You can also shorten the stalks on your blinkers by cutting them and re-fitting them.
